宣言 — meaning in English

sengen

Japanese → English · translate English → Japanese instead

English meaning

  • declaration noun A formal or official statement or announcement.
  • declare verb To state something formally, publicly, or emphatically.
  • manifest adj Clear and obvious to see or understand.
  • manifesto noun A public statement laying out a group's beliefs, goals, or plans, especially a political one.
  • proclaim verb To announce something publicly and formally.

Senses

宣言 is used for these senses in English:

  • declaration An emphatic or formal act of saying, telling or asserting something, by speech or writing; a decisive assertion or proclamation.
  • declare (Christianity, particularly Evangelicalism) To state that a thing shall happen or affirm a condition in the hopes of seeing it happen spiritually, in contrast to prayer which takes the form of a request.
  • manifest (obsolete) A public declaration; an open statement; a manifesto.
  • manifesto A public declaration of principles, policies, or intentions, especially that of a political party.
  • proclaim To announce or declare.
